Most DAWs have a mode that is equivalent to the Smart Tool. I'm on PC so I don't know Logic, but in my opinion the best is Samplitude's universal mouse mode. It's extremely rare that I need to change to a different mode/tool. PT is good, but so are many others, and PT is not my favorite. Reaper is completely configurable so it is another DAW that has an excellent smart tool equivalent, and you can make it work exactly how you like.

I hear that ProTools started rewriting the system code with ProTool 11.
It would be insightful to know the history of that process up to the present.
Who was the team that started this whole mess? And are they the same team, management and coders, who are now trying to fix the problems?

The MIDI / VI problem only involves real-time operation. I can take a session that can't play more than 4 measures without a crash or an error and do a perfect off-line bounce. A 2 minute cue will off-line bounce in 10 seconds, perfect every time.
In fact that is how I have to work sometimes. Off-line bounce the cue so I can hear the whole thing.
